首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ggraph中弧的颜色,基于列值、请求值的数量

在ggraph中,弧的颜色可以基于列值或请求值的数量进行设置。以下是完善且全面的答案:

弧的颜色基于列值:

  • 概念:在ggraph中,弧是用来表示两个节点之间的连接关系的线段。弧的颜色可以根据连接的两个节点之间的某个列值来设置。
  • 分类:根据列值的不同,可以将弧的颜色分为多个类别或范围,每个类别或范围对应一个特定的颜色。
  • 优势:通过基于列值设置弧的颜色,可以直观地展示节点之间的关系,并且可以根据不同的列值进行分类和比较。
  • 应用场景:弧的颜色基于列值的设置适用于需要根据节点之间的某种属性或特征来展示连接关系的场景,例如社交网络分析、数据关联分析等。
  • 腾讯云相关产品和产品介绍链接地址:暂无推荐的腾讯云相关产品和产品介绍链接地址。

弧的颜色基于请求值的数量:

  • 概念:在ggraph中,弧的颜色可以根据连接的两个节点之间的请求值的数量来设置。
  • 分类:根据请求值的数量的不同,可以将弧的颜色分为多个类别或范围,每个类别或范围对应一个特定的颜色。
  • 优势:通过基于请求值的数量设置弧的颜色,可以直观地展示节点之间的连接强度或频率,并且可以根据不同的请求值的数量进行分类和比较。
  • 应用场景:弧的颜色基于请求值的数量的设置适用于需要根据节点之间的请求频率或连接强度来展示连接关系的场景,例如网络流量分析、用户行为分析等。
  • 腾讯云相关产品和产品介绍链接地址:暂无推荐的腾讯云相关产品和产品介绍链接地址。

请注意,以上答案仅供参考,具体的产品和产品介绍链接地址可能需要根据实际情况进行调查和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

【Python】基于某些删除数据框重复

subset:用来指定特定,根据指定对数据框去重。默认为None,即DataFrame中一行元素全部相同时才去除。...导入数据处理库 os.chdir('F:/微信公众号/Python/26.基于组合删除数据框重复') #把路径改为数据存放路径 name = pd.read_csv('name.csv...new_name_3 = name.drop_duplicates(subset='name1',inplace=True) new_name_3 结果new_name_3为空,即设置inplace...原始数据只有第二行和最后一行存在重复,默认保留第一条,故删除最后一条得到新数据框。 想要根据更多数去重,可以在subset添加。...但是对于两中元素顺序相反数据框去重,drop_duplicates函数无能为力。 如需处理这种类型数据去重问题,参见本公众号文章【Python】基于组合删除数据框重复。 -end-

18.1K31

【Python】基于组合删除数据框重复

最近公司在做关联图谱项目,想挖掘团伙犯罪。在准备关系数据时需要根据两组合删除数据框重复,两中元素顺序可能是相反。...二、基于删除数据框重复 1 加载数据 # coding: utf-8 import os #导入设置路径库 import pandas as pd #导入数据处理库...import numpy as np #导入数据处理库 os.chdir('F:/微信公众号/Python/26.基于组合删除数据框重复') #把路径改为数据存放路径 df =...从上图可以看出用set替换frozense会报不可哈希错误。 三、把代码推广到多 解决多组合删除数据框重复问题,只要把代码取两代码变成多即可。...numpy as np #导入数据处理库 os.chdir('F:/微信公众号/Python/26.基于组合删除数据框重复') #把路径改为数据存放路径 name = pd.read_csv

14.6K30

R语言做网络图又一个小例子

使用R语言包ggraph做网络图需要准备最基本数据是: 1、一个包括一数据数据框,每一行是各个节点名称 2、一个包含两数据数据框,每一行代表节点节点之间连线 比如一个有四个节点网络,...接下来我想给节点分组,不同组节点填充不同颜色;按照自己数值给节点大小;每条连线也可以分配粗细和颜色。这些信息都可以在构造数据时候添加进去。...给节点添加一分组信息,给每个节点一个数值,用来映射节点大小。...虽然点大小图例删掉了,但是他应该还是站着位置呢!如果想要把颜色图例设置为最后可能得把order设置为4。...下面问题又来了:去掉边框,去掉坐标轴标签,去掉坐标轴上小短线,如何实现?这个我知道,但是不在这篇文章写了! 下面我不知道问题又来了:有没有办法人为改变边长度呢?

1.6K20

「R」数据可视化21: Edge Bunding图

在对数据可视化时候,我们需要明确想要展示信息,从而选择最为合适图突出该信息。本系列文章将介绍多种基于不同R包作图方法,希望能够帮助到各位读者。...而使用Edge Bunding图后,将同一趋势线捆绑在一起后,就会出现较为清晰规律。因此,这一类型图很适合展现较为复杂关联(不过其实Cytoscape等软件也有类似的功能)。...其实igraph包本身就是一个专门用于绘制网络图R包(igraph也有对应python和C包),而ggraph是一个基于ggplot2包,它可以让网络图变得更加“优雅”(我最近学会新形容词)。...Edge Bundling 我们可以来比较一下修改一些设定之后区别: 参数tension影响 ? 不同tension对网络图影响 参数width影响 ?...不同width对网络图影响 当然其实也可以不用做成circle,比如把ggraphlayout改为circlepack,即: #plot p<-ggraph(mygraph, layout =

1.6K22

ggraph带你绘制网络饼图

g <- sample_pa(20, 1) # 为网络每个节点添加名为"A"属性,属性为从均值为0,标准差为1正态分布随机生成绝对 V(g)$A <- abs(rnorm(20, sd...= 1)) # 为网络每个节点添加名为"B"属性,属性为从均值为0,标准差为2正态分布随机生成绝对 V(g)$B <- abs(rnorm(20, sd = 2)) # 为网络每个节点添加名为..."C"属性,属性为从均值为0,标准差为3正态分布随机生成绝对 V(g)$C <- abs(rnorm(20, sd = 3)) # 使用layout_with_stress函数计算节点布局坐标...ggraph函数绘制图形,使用"manual"布局,节点x和y坐标从属性获取 ggraph(g, "manual", x = V(g)$x, y = V(g)$y) + # 添加边可视化,使用...[, 2] # 使用ggraph函数绘制图形,使用"manual"布局,节点x和y坐标从属性获取 ggraph(g_clu, "manual", x = V(g_clu)$x, y = V(g_clu

35510

Gephi网络图极简教

基于图论(Graph theory)网络科学认为,任何非连续事物之间关系都可以用网络来表示,通过将互联网内电脑、社会关系个人、生物基因等不同属性实体抽象为节点(Node),并用连接(Link...目前生态学领域大家用到网络图多为基于群落数据相关性构建Co-occurrence网络图。此类网络可以采用Rigraph包、Python Networkx构建并实现出图。...2.图相关概念和术语 节点与边 无向图和有向图 Co-occurrence网络图与 相关性网络图 (两个矩阵相关性) 权:图中边或上有附加数量信息,这种可反映边或某种特征数据成为权。...平均路径长度(Average network distance):任意两个节点之间距离平均值。反映网络各个节点间分离程度。越小代表网络节点连接度越大。...导出格式 ---- 节点:相同颜色是同一个门;节点大小表示连接度; 边:红色正相关,蓝色负相关(spearman),粗细表示相关系数绝对大小; ---- 导出矢量图可用AI等图形编辑软件进一步修改,

4K41

《offer来了》第四章学习笔记

6.红黑树 自平衡二叉查找树。在红黑树每个节点上都多出一个存储位表示节点颜色颜色只能是红或者黑。 6.1.特性 ◎ 每个节点或者是黑色,或者是红色。 ◎ 根节点是黑色。...7.2.存储结构:邻接矩阵 图邻接矩阵存储方式是基于两个数组来表示图数据结构并存储图中数据。一个一维数组存储图中顶点信息,一个二维数组(叫作邻接矩阵)存储图中边或信息。...2.有向图邻接矩阵 在有向图邻接矩阵,如果 交点为 1,则表示从 Vi到 Vj存在(但从 Vj到 Vi是否存在不确定),为 0 则表示从 Vi到 Vj不存在;同样,在有向图邻接矩阵主对角元素都为...带权网图连接表结构 对于带权图,在节点定义再增加一个权重 weight 数据域,存储权信息即可 ?...8.位图 基于数组实现,将数组每个元素都看作一系列二进制数,所有元素一起组成更大二进制集合,这样就可以大大节省空间。

92340

三种可视化方法,手把手教你用R绘制地图网络图!

大数据文摘出品 编译:睡不着iris、陈同学、YYY 不知道如何在地图上可视化网络图?下面这篇博客将使用Rigraph、ggplot2或ggraph包来介绍三种在地图上可视化网络图方法。...to节点ID来确定节点之间连接关系。...此外,每条边颜色都取决于它类别(category),而它“尺寸”(指它线宽)取决于边权重(一会儿我们会发现后面这一条没有实现)。...lay和拓展包ggraph几何对象geom_edge_arc及geom_node_point来作图: ggraph(lay) + country_shapes + geom_edge_arc(aes...总而言之,基于地图网络图对于显示节点之间地理尺度上连接关系十分有用。缺点是,当有很多地理位置接近点和许多重叠连接时,它会看起来非常混乱。

2.5K40

R语言中贝叶斯网络(BN)、动态贝叶斯网络、线性模型分析错颌畸形数据

基于约束:PC, GS, IAMB, MMPC, Hilton-PC 基于分数:爬山算法、Tabu Search 配对:ARACNE, Chow-Liu 混合:MMHC, RSMAX2 我们使用基于分数学习算法...首先,我们将先为本教程生成简单数据集。 ? 在这个数据集中,'状态'与'元素'和'接受'列有关系。而'类型'与'颜色'列有关系。当你创建一个带有分类数据数据框时,应该是一个因子类型。...节点之间方向用弧线描述,弧线是一个包含从元素到元素方向数据矩阵。 ? 如上弧线显示,在我们数据存在'类型'到'颜色',以及'状态'到'接受'和'元素'关系。'...黑名单只是一个矩阵(或一个数据框),其中有from和to两,列出了我们不希望在BN中出现。 我们把任何指向正畸变量dT、治疗和生长列入黑名单。...我们可以假设,前三个被数据噪声加上小样本量和偏离常态情况所隐藏。编程可以返回真阳性(出现在两个网络)和假阳性/阴性(只出现在两个网络一个数量。 > compare ?

2.6K50

【案例】中国人民银行——结合大数据和复杂网络技术实现企业关联关系计算及图谱展示

3)关系建模技术 将关系网络中所有的节点设计成矩阵行和,从而形成一张方形矩阵,方形矩阵“0”和“1”分别标识对应节点之间是否存在关系,通过矩阵可以迅速检索到某节点与网络其它节点有无关系。...状边上或以外有对应文字标题表示该展现元素名称、代码等简要信息,详细信息可通过查看状边注释信息获取,通过使用不同颜色以及颜色深浅等方式绘制状边来表达元素不同类别。...通过状边之间带状连线表达元素与元素之间1层关系,带状线宽度大小可以表达出关系权重,不同连线颜色颜色深浅表示关系不同类别,通过查看带状连线注释信息可以查看元素与元素之间详细关系信息...可以通过增加连线宽度表达出元素之间关系权重,不同连线颜色颜色深浅表示关系不同类别或不同权重,通过查看圆点之间连线注释信息可以查看元素与元素之间详细关系信息,圆点与圆点之间连线可以是一条连线也可以是多条联系...可以通过增加连线宽度表达出元素之间关系权重,不同连线颜色颜色深浅表示关系不同类别或不同权重,通过查看节点之间连线注释信息可以查看元素与元素之间详细关系信息也可直接显示在节点上,节点与节点之间连线可以是一条连线也可以是多条连线

1.7K50

R语言中贝叶斯网络(BN)、动态贝叶斯网络、线性模型分析错颌畸形数据|附代码数据

基于约束:PC, GS, IAMB, MMPC, Hilton-PC 基于分数:爬山算法、Tabu Search 配对:ARACNE, Chow-Liu 混合:MMHC, RSMAX2 我们使用基于分数学习算法...首先,我们将先为本教程生成简单数据集。 在这个数据集中,'状态'与'元素'和'接受'列有关系。而'类型'与'颜色'列有关系。当你创建一个带有分类数据数据框时,应该是一个因子类型。...---- R语言BUGS/JAGS贝叶斯分析: 马尔科夫链蒙特卡洛方法(MCMC)采样 01 02 03 04 如上弧线显示,在我们数据存在'类型'到'颜色',以及'状态'到'接受'和'元素...黑名单只是一个矩阵(或一个数据框),其中有from和to两,列出了我们不希望在BN中出现。 我们把任何指向正畸变量dT、治疗和生长列入黑名单。...我们可以假设,前三个被数据噪声加上小样本量和偏离常态情况所隐藏。编程可以返回真阳性(出现在两个网络)和假阳性/阴性(只出现在两个网络一个数量

33500

R语言中贝叶斯网络(BN)、动态贝叶斯网络、线性模型分析错颌畸形数据|附代码数据

基于约束:PC, GS, IAMB, MMPC, Hilton-PC 基于分数:爬山算法、Tabu Search 配对:ARACNE, Chow-Liu 混合:MMHC, RSMAX2 我们使用基于分数学习算法...首先,我们将先为本教程生成简单数据集。 在这个数据集中,'状态'与'元素'和'接受'列有关系。而'类型'与'颜色'列有关系。当你创建一个带有分类数据数据框时,应该是一个因子类型。...---- R语言BUGS/JAGS贝叶斯分析: 马尔科夫链蒙特卡洛方法(MCMC)采样 01 02 03 04 如上弧线显示,在我们数据存在'类型'到'颜色',以及'状态'到'接受'和'元素...黑名单只是一个矩阵(或一个数据框),其中有from和to两,列出了我们不希望在BN中出现。 我们把任何指向正畸变量dT、治疗和生长列入黑名单。...我们可以假设,前三个被数据噪声加上小样本量和偏离常态情况所隐藏。编程可以返回真阳性(出现在两个网络)和假阳性/阴性(只出现在两个网络一个数量

32310

课程视频|R语言bnlearn包:贝叶斯网络构造及参数学习原理和实例

首先,我们将先为本教程生成简单数据集。 在这个数据集中,'状态'与'元素'和'接受'列有关系。而'类型'与'颜色'列有关系。当你创建一个带有分类数据数据框时,应该是一个因子类型。...节点之间方向用弧线描述,弧线是一个包含从元素到元素方向数据矩阵。 如上弧线显示,在我们数据存在'类型'到'颜色',以及'状态'到'接受'和'元素'关系。'...黑名单只是一个矩阵(或一个数据框),其中有from和to两,列出了我们不希望在BN中出现。 我们把任何指向正畸变量dT、治疗和生长列入黑名单。...最定性方法是将两个网络并排绘制,节点位置相同,并突出显示一个网络中出现而另一个网络没有的,或者出现方向不同。...我们可以假设,前三个被数据噪声加上小样本量和偏离常态情况所隐藏。编程可以返回真阳性(出现在两个网络)和假阳性/阴性(只出现在两个网络一个数量

37320

R语言中贝叶斯网络(BN)、动态贝叶斯网络、线性模型分析错颌畸形数据|附代码数据

基于约束:PC, GS, IAMB, MMPC, Hilton-PC 基于分数:爬山算法、Tabu Search 配对:ARACNE, Chow-Liu 混合:MMHC, RSMAX2 我们使用基于分数学习算法...首先,我们将先为本教程生成简单数据集。 在这个数据集中,'状态'与'元素'和'接受'列有关系。而'类型'与'颜色'列有关系。当你创建一个带有分类数据数据框时,应该是一个因子类型。...01 02 03 04 如上弧线显示,在我们数据存在'类型'到'颜色',以及'状态'到'接受'和'元素'关系。'类型'和'状态'是两个独立组,它们之间不存在相互依赖关系。...黑名单只是一个矩阵(或一个数据框),其中有from和to两,列出了我们不希望在BN中出现。 我们把任何指向正畸变量dT、治疗和生长列入黑名单。...我们可以假设,前三个被数据噪声加上小样本量和偏离常态情况所隐藏。编程可以返回真阳性(出现在两个网络)和假阳性/阴性(只出现在两个网络一个数量

30100

视频课程|R语言bnlearn包:贝叶斯网络构造及参数学习原理和实例

首先,我们将先为本教程生成简单数据集。 在这个数据集中,'状态'与'元素'和'接受'列有关系。而'类型'与'颜色'列有关系。当你创建一个带有分类数据数据框时,应该是一个因子类型。...节点之间方向用弧线描述,弧线是一个包含从元素到元素方向数据矩阵。 如上弧线显示,在我们数据存在'类型'到'颜色',以及'状态'到'接受'和'元素'关系。'...plot(ug ) 模型#1:作为差异模型静态贝叶斯网络 在这里,我们使用保存在diff差异来为数据建模,而不是原始;我们将使用GBN处理,因为所有变量都是数字。...黑名单只是一个矩阵(或一个数据框),其中有from和to两,列出了我们不希望在BN中出现。 我们把任何指向正畸变量dT、治疗和生长列入黑名单。...我们可以假设,前三个被数据噪声加上小样本量和偏离常态情况所隐藏。编程可以返回真阳性(出现在两个网络)和假阳性/阴性(只出现在两个网络一个数量

27100

ggcor |相关系数矩阵可视化

y—— 原数据矩阵(或者数据框),列名是必要,若没有或者缺失会自动补全名字,列名以“X”开头,附上附上递增整数序列。当y不为空(NULL)时,相关系数是x每一和y每一相关性。...cor.test —— 逻辑,是否进行相关性检验。 cor.test.alt —— 相关性检验备择假设,详细查看cor.test()帮助。...ggcor()函数有参数fill.binned,默认为FALSE,设置为TRUE就会根据相关系数大小对颜色分组。若要控制分组数量和区间,可以通过legend.breaks来设置。...若是列表,列表每个元素构成一个群落; 若是数据框(最常见情况),数据框每一是一个物种(OTU),每行是一个样本,可以通过spec.select参数来指定哪些构成一个群落。...第一个参数df需要一个数据框,包含x和y,x类似于mantel检验物种群落(或者是样本组),y类似于mantel检验环境变量。

7.4K65
领券